gpt4 book ai didi

python - Solr,晒伤(python)和突出显示: how-to?

转载 作者:行者123 更新时间:2023-11-28 19:27:25 24 4
gpt4 key购买 nike

将 sunburnt 的高亮响应实现到应用程序(在本例中为基于 django)的最佳方式是什么?

This link显示响应的结构。

正如他们所说

The results are shown as a dictionary of dictionaries

这是可以理解的。我不明白的是:

The text is highlighted with HTML, and the fragments should be suitable for dropping straight into a search template

如何“删除模板中的片段”?在示例中,他们确实突出显示了“游戏”一词。我怎样才能使用那些突出显示的片段?我是否必须对我的文本执行“搜索和替换正则表达式”?是否有另一种(希望更聪明的)方法来处理这个问题?

这次我真的卡住了,想不出任何解决办法。提前致谢。

最佳答案

要突出显示的文本已经被 标签包围。因此,如果您按原样呈现结果文本(在发送的响应 HTML 中),突出显示的单词将以粗体显示(因为它们周围有 标记)。

如果您希望以不同方式突出显示,可以使用 CSS 来实现。像这样的东西:

em {
background-color: yellow;
}

例如,在您的 CSS 中,会以黄色突出显示匹配项。

关于python - Solr,晒伤(python)和突出显示: how-to?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6760367/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com